Transaction 317349654a64d38f044764247bbc508ddc4b14c97c5bebfe0ad8dfa088b89660
1 Input
1 Output
-
317349654a64d38f044764247bbc508ddc4b14c97c5bebfe0ad8dfa088b89660:0
- value
- 16115857
- script pubkey
- OP_0 OP_PUSHBYTES_20 4da59ec225212ff8b111b8731cc46d07f740104a
- address
- bc1qfkjeas39yyhl3vg3hpe3e3rdqlm5qyz2wffc9l